A#m Guitar Chord — Chart and Tabs in JC Tuning

Short answer: A#m is a A# Minor chord with the notes A♯, C♯, E♯. In JC tuning, there are 90 voicings. See the fingering diagrams below.

Also known as: A#-, A# min, A# Minor
